Foods to watch out for

The liver is a delicate organ, which we must pay attention to, because it has fundamental functions for our body. Helps in the blood clotting, in energy production, in disposal of toxins and so on. For this, it is important to have regular checks to make sure it is working well. As usual, we remind you that these analyzes become more and more necessary as we age.

If there is something wrong and maybe we are diagnosed with some disorder, then it is essential to change our eating habits in the way indicated by the doctor.

We avoid eating these very common foods if we suffer from liver problems

Among the foods to avoid we obviously find alcoholic, which strain the liver. These drinks are best known for being enemies of this organ. There are, however, other problematic foods as well, such as those that contain a lot of saturated fat. Among them we find cured meat e cheeses, which therefore are not ideal for those with liver problems.

Perhaps the most surprising food that can hurt the liver is the chocolate. This is due to the theobromine content, which some will know as a serious enemy of dogs and which prevents them from eating chocolate. Theobromine can also strain the human liver, so if we have an impaired liver situation, be careful about its consumption.
